引言
近年来,随着互联网技术的快速发展,GitHub作为全球最大的代码托管平台,逐渐成为了开发者分享和协作的重要工具。对于新疆这一特殊的地区来说,GitHub不仅为本地开发者提供了丰富的资源和平台,也促进了新疆科技的进步和开发者社区的发展。本文将深入探讨新疆与GitHub之间的关系,分析在新疆使用GitHub的现状、优势,以及如何更好地利用这一平台推动新疆的技术发展。
新疆的开发者生态
新疆的开发者生态正在不断壮大。近年来,随着互联网创业热潮的兴起,越来越多的开发者和团队选择在新疆落地生根。新疆的开发者生态具有以下几个特点:
- 多样性:新疆拥有丰富的民族和文化背景,开发者来自不同的技术领域和背景。
- 协作精神:开发者之间的合作和分享意识逐渐增强,许多人愿意在GitHub上发布开源项目。
- 人才培养:本地高校和培训机构纷纷开设计算机科学和软件工程相关课程,培养了大批IT人才。
在新疆使用GitHub的现状
GitHub的使用情况
在新疆,GitHub的使用情况相对较好。越来越多的开发者和团队开始使用这一平台进行代码托管和项目管理。具体情况如下:
- 项目数量增长:近年来,新疆的开源项目数量持续增长,很多开发者通过GitHub分享自己的代码。
- 参与度提升:越来越多的开发者参与到GitHub社区中,积极提交问题和拉取请求。
- 技术交流活跃:本地的开发者在GitHub上进行技术交流,形成了良好的技术社区氛围。
GitHub的优势
在新疆使用GitHub具有多方面的优势:
- 开源资源丰富:GitHub上有海量的开源项目和资源,开发者可以方便地查找和使用。
- 便于协作:通过GitHub,开发者可以轻松地与其他团队成员进行协作,提高开发效率。
- 版本控制:GitHub提供了强大的版本控制功能,帮助开发者管理代码变更。
如何在新疆更好地利用GitHub
为了更好地利用GitHub,推动新疆的开发者社区,以下几点建议值得注意:
加强社区建设
- 举办线下活动:定期举办GitHub使用培训、技术分享会等活动,提高开发者的参与度。
- 创建本地组织:建立新疆本地的开发者组织,促进成员之间的交流与合作。
鼓励开源贡献
- 支持开源项目:鼓励开发者参与开源项目,提供支持和指导,促进开源文化的传播。
- 分享成功案例:宣传在GitHub上取得成功的本地项目,激励更多开发者参与。
提高技术水平
- 提供培训课程:与高校和培训机构合作,开展GitHub使用技巧的培训课程,提高开发者的技术水平。
- 资源共享:建立资源共享平台,让开发者分享学习资料、工具和经验。
常见问题解答
GitHub在新疆的使用是否受到限制?
在新疆,使用GitHub通常不受特别的限制。然而,由于网络环境的影响,开发者在使用GitHub时可能会遇到访问速度慢或连接不稳定的问题。
新疆有哪些优秀的GitHub项目?
在新疆,随着开发者社区的逐渐发展,涌现出一些优秀的GitHub项目,例如:
- 开源地图项目:专注于展示新疆特有的地理和人文信息。
- 教育类项目:开发适用于本地学校的教学软件。
如何在GitHub上发布自己的项目?
在GitHub上发布项目的步骤包括:
- 创建GitHub账号。
- 创建一个新的仓库。
- 将本地代码上传到仓库中。
- 添加README文件,详细说明项目内容。
GitHub是否适合初学者?
是的,GitHub非常适合初学者使用。初学者可以通过参与开源项目,了解代码托管和版本控制的基本概念,同时提升自己的技术能力。
结论
总之,GitHub在新疆的发展潜力巨大。随着本地开发者社区的不断壮大,越来越多的人意识到GitHub的价值。通过积极利用这一平台,新疆的开发者能够更好地分享资源、促进合作,推动技术创新,为新疆的科技发展贡献力量。希望未来能看到更多优秀的开源项目涌现于新疆,并促进整个地区的科技进步。
正文完